Learn the basics, find your motivation, and make structured projects to master Python in 2023.Jun 5, 2023 · It takes on an average of 8 weeks or around 2 months to learn the basics of Python. This includes learning basic syntax, data types, conditional statements, loops, functions, and operators. Learning duration depends on your daily schedule but for our timeline, we recommend at least 3 hours daily. But if you are working professionally learning ... Coding bootcamps and online courses are quick and effective ways to become proficient in …Step 3: Learn Python data science libraries. The four most-important Python libraries are NumPy, Pandas, Matplotlib, and Scikit-learn. NumPy — A library that makes a variety of mathematical and statistical operations easier; it is also the basis for many features of the pandas library.

Python is a versatile, easy-to-use language that can be used for web …Python is easy to learn. Its syntax is easy and code is very readable. Python has a lot of applications. It's used for developing web applications, data science, rapid application development, and so on. Python allows you to write programs in fewer lines of code than most of the programming languages. The popularity of Python is growing rapidly.
